Description:
- Non-Stick Coating: NAVRANG dosa tawas come with a non-stick coating, making it easier to cook dosas without them sticking to the surface.
- Heat Resistance: This aluminum dosa tawa is designed to withstand high temperatures required for dosa making.
- Versatility: Apart from dosas, this tawa can be used for cooking other flatbreads like rotis, chapatis, parathas, or even pancakes & omlets.
- Easy to Clean: The non-stick coating facilitates easy cleaning, requiring only a simple wipe with a cloth or sponge.
- Material: Made of aluminum, which is known for its excellent heat conductivity, allowing for even cooking.
